The Vanderbilt University School of Nursing has taken a leadership role with the establishment of the International Nursing Coalition for Mass Casualty Education (INCMCE). This coalition consists of organizational representatives of schools, accrediting bodies, specialty organizations and governmental agencies interested in promoting mass casualty education for nurses. Several grants have been obtained to develop an online curriculum that addresses the competencies as developed by the INCMCE members for all nurses. Four of the six proposed modules have been developed and are currently in use. This demonstration will showcase the educational informatics strategies used to enhance the mastery of the INCMCE competencies.
